How this was made

The story you are about to play is human-authored. Every scene, every choice, every truth the character can learn — and every one of its endings — was designed and written by hand.

A language model helped draft the connective narration: each passage was generated against the author's scene notes, then read, culled, and re-drafted line by line until it earned its place. Nothing you will read was shipped unread. When you click, you are reading from that fixed, curated text — no AI is improvising your story.

There is one exception, and it is the point. If you choose to speak or type to the character instead of clicking, a live model reads what you wrote — not to write the plot, but to judge whether you meant it. One of the endings can only be reached that way. Sincerity cannot be clicked.
